2. Understanding Capacitive Touch Screens


Capacitive touch screens are widely recognized for their ability to detect touch through the electrical properties of the human body. Unlike resistive touch screens, which rely on pressure, capacitive screens respond to the electrical charge transferred from a finger to the screen.

2.1 How Capacitive Touch Screens Work


Capacitive touch screens consist of an insulator layer, usually glass, coated with a transparent conductor. When a finger touches the screen, it creates a disruption in the electrostatic field. The device registers this change, allowing it to determine the exact location of the touch. This method provides a rapid response time and allows for multi-touch capabilities, making it ideal for complex industrial applications.

2.2 Advantages of Capacitive Touch Screens Over Other Technologies


The benefits of using capacitive touch screens in industrial designs are numerous:
- **Enhanced Sensitivity**: They require less pressure to activate than resistive screens, allowing for smoother user interaction.
- **Durability**: Typically made from glass, they offer better resistance to scratches and wear.
- **Clarity**: High transparency results in clearer images, vital for displaying complex data.
- **Multi-Touch Capability**: This feature allows users to perform multiple actions simultaneously, enhancing functionality.

4. Design Considerations and Challenges


While integrating capacitive touch screens into electrical designs offers many advantages, it also poses several challenges that engineers must address.

4.1 Environmental Factors


Industrial environments can be harsh, with exposure to dust, moisture, and extreme temperatures. The design of capacitive touch screens must accommodate these factors, ensuring functionality and durability. This can involve using protective enclosures and selecting materials that withstand environmental stressors.

4.2 User Experience and Interface Design


The user experience is paramount when designing interfaces for industrial touch screens. Engineers must consider:
- **Layout and Navigation**: Ensuring that the interface is intuitive and easy to navigate can significantly enhance user efficiency.
- **Feedback Mechanisms**: Implementing audio or haptic feedback can improve interaction, letting users know their inputs have been registered.
